Actions Timeline

  1. Died in House at Sine Die adjournment.

    5/5/2025House
  2. Returned from the Senate having failed to pass.

    4/9/2025House
  3. Returned to the House as Failed to Pass

    4/8/2025House
  4. Read the third time and failed.

    4/8/2025House
  5. Motion to Expunge the Vote by which HB1193 failed to pass. Motion carried.

    3/11/2025House
  6. Read the third time and failed.

    3/11/2025House
  7. REPORTED CORRECTLY ENGROSSED

    3/10/2025House
  8. Amendment # 1 read the first time, rules suspended, read the second time and adopted, ordered engrossed.

    3/10/2025House
  9. Placed on second reading for purpose of amendment.

    3/10/2025House
  10. Returned by the Committee with the recommendation that it Do Pass as amended, Amendment # 1

    3/6/2025House
  11. Re-referred to INSURANCE & COMMERCE - SENATE

    2/26/2025House
  12. Returned by the Committee, with the recommendation that it Do Pass

    2/20/2025House
  13. Read first time, rules suspended, read second time, referred to INSURANCE & COMMERCE - SENATE

    2/6/2025House
  14. Received from the House.

    2/6/2025House
  15. Read the third time and passed and ordered transmitted to the Senate.

    2/6/2025House
  16. Returned by the Committee Do Pass

    2/5/2025House
  17. REPORTED CORRECTLY ENGROSSED

    1/30/2025House
  18. Amendment No. 2 read and adopted and the bill ordered engrossed.

    1/30/2025House
  19. Placed on second reading for the purpose of amendment.

    1/30/2025House
  20. REPORTED CORRECTLY ENGROSSED

    1/27/2025House
  21. Amendment No. 1 read and adopted and the bill ordered engrossed.

    1/27/2025House
  22. Placed on second reading for the purpose of amendment.

    1/27/2025House
  23. Read the first time, rules suspended, read the second time and referred to the Committee on INSURANCE & COMMERCE- HOUSE

    1/22/2025House
  24. Filed

    1/22/2025House
